Electronics maker Bang & Olufsen is releasing a 500GB digital audio player this month that uses an intelligent 'music identity' system similar to Pandora.com's and Microsoft's MixView. But sadly, its BeoSound 5 system is likely to only end up in the showcase rooms of America's richest ...
